Air-Fried Mince Samosas with Store-Bought Samosa Leaves

4MARCH Air-Fried Mince Samosas with Store-Bought Samosa Leaves

INGREDIENTS

For the filling:

⁠500g lean minced meat (chicken, turkey, or beef)

1 onion, finely chopped

2 garlic cloves, minced

1 teaspoon ginger, grated

2 green chilies, chopped (adjust to taste)

1 cup peas (fresh or frozen)

1 teaspoon cumin seeds

1 teaspoon coriander powder

1 teaspoon garam masala

Salt and pepper to taste

Fresh cilantro, chopped (optional)

1 tablespoon olive oil

For assembly:

Store-bought samosa leaves (also known as pastry sheets)

Olive oil spray or a little oil for brushing

METHOD

Step 1: Make the Filling

1.⁠ ⁠Heat olive oil in a pan over medium heat.

2.⁠ ⁠Add cumin seeds and allow them to sizzle for a few seconds.

3.⁠ ⁠Add chopped onions and sauté until golden brown.

4.⁠ ⁠Stir in garlic, ginger, and green chilies; cook for another minute.

5.⁠ ⁠Add minced meat, breaking it apart, and cook until browned through.

6.⁠ ⁠Mix in peas, coriander powder, garam masala, salt, and pepper. Cook for about 5-7 minutes until everything is well-combined.

7.⁠ ⁠Remove from heat and stir in chopped cilantro if desired. Let the filling cool.

Step 2: Assemble the Samosas

1.⁠ ⁠Take a store-bought samosa leaf, and lay it flat on a clean surface.

2.⁠ ⁠Folding Instructions:

Create a Cone:

Fold the samosa leaf in half to form a triangle, then press the edge to seal.

Lift the pointed end and open it slightly to form a cone.

Fill the Cone:

Spoon about 1 tablespoon of the prepared filling into the cone, making sure not to overfill.

Seal the Samosa:

Wet the edges of the open flap with a little water using your finger.

Fold the flap over the filling, and press it down firmly to seal.

You can create pleats along the edge by folding the top flap to ensure it’s securely sealed.

Step 3: Cooking the Samosas

1.⁠ ⁠Preheat your air fryer to 180°C (356°F).

2.⁠ ⁠Lightly brush or spray the prepared samosas with olive oil to help them crisp up.

3.⁠ ⁠Place them in the air fryer basket in a single layer (don’t overcrowd).

4.⁠ ⁠Air fry for about 12-15 minutes, or until they are golden brown and crispy, flipping them halfway through for even cooking.

Step 4: Serving

Serve warm with your favorite chutney or dipping sauce.
